Market Size and Overview
The Global Water Softener Market is estimated to be valued at USD 3.70 Bn in 2026 and is expected to reach USD 5.31 Bn by 2033, exhibiting a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 5.5% from 2026 to 2033.
This market growth is supported by expanding urbanization and stringent regulations imposed on water quality standards, enhancing water softener adoption rates.
